BPL Medical Technologies Acquires Yozma BMtech to Strengthen Bone Health Diagnostics

BPL Medical Technologies has acquired Yozma BMtech Co, a company specialising in bone mineral density (BMD) diagnostic solutions. Through this strategic acquisition, BPL aims to strengthen its imaging and diagnostics portfolio, particularly in preventive healthcare, bone health, and women’s health.

Launch of Advanced Bone Density Systems in Key Markets

Following the acquisition, BPL Medical Technologies has introduced BM Tech’s bone mineral density measuring systems in India and Dubai. These systems are designed to support screening and monitoring for conditions such as Osteoporosis and other bone-related disorders.

According to the company, the launch is intended to improve access to reliable diagnostic tools that enable early detection and monitoring of bone health.

Advanced Diagnostic Features for Accurate Assessment

As reported by Express Healthcare, the bone mineral density systems combine advanced diagnostic capabilities with patient-centric design. Notably, the devices offer high-speed scanning with high-resolution imaging while maintaining low radiation exposure.

In addition, the systems use fan-beam technology with multi-channel detectors that measure bone density across multiple anatomical sites. Certain models also support whole-body bone densitometry and body composition analysis, thereby providing comprehensive diagnostic insights.

Furthermore, the compact design allows the machines to operate efficiently in clinical environments with limited space, making them suitable for hospitals and diagnostic centres.

Addressing the Growing Need for Preventive Diagnostics

The company noted that the launch responds to the growing demand for preventive diagnostics driven by ageing populations, increasing prevalence of osteoporosis, and lifestyle-related health risks.

Moreover, integrating BM Tech’s technology strengthens BPL’s diagnostic portfolio while expanding its presence in the women’s health segment, where bone density assessment plays a critical role in managing post-menopausal health risks.

Leadership Perspective on the Acquisition

Commenting on the development, Shravan Subramanyam, Managing Director of BPL Medical Technologies, said the acquisition represents an important step in expanding the company’s preventive healthcare capabilities.

“Bone health, particularly among women and ageing populations, requires greater focus on early detection and monitoring. By bringing advanced bone mineral density technology to key markets, we aim to improve access to reliable screening solutions and support better clinical outcomes,” he said.

Strengthening Global Presence in Medical Diagnostics

The company further stated that the acquisition will support future developments in imaging and diagnostic technologies while expanding BPL’s footprint in international markets.

By combining BM Tech’s diagnostic technology with BPL’s manufacturing capabilities, distribution network, and clinical expertise, the company aims to enhance early detection services and improve patient access to advanced bone health diagnostics.
